Description

The M.B.175T is a rank French bomber with a battle rating of (AB), (RB), and (SB). It was introduced in Update 1.83 "Masters of the Sea".

Although called a "bomber", with its hard-hitting armament of two 20mm MG 151/20 cannons, this plane should be used in a more aggressive role as an attacker, or even a bomber interceptor. The HVAR rockets and the MG 151/20s make it a perfect counter to the much-feared BV 238.

Survivability and armour

  • 10 mm steel plate: pilot headset
  • Self-sealing fuel tanks: inner & middle wings

Modifications and economy

Armaments

Offensive armament

Main article: MG 151/20 (20 mm)

The M.B.175T is armed with:

  • 2 x 20 mm MG 151/20 cannons, wing-mounted (200 rpg = 400 total)

Suspended armament

Main articles: F5W, HVAR

The M.B.175T can be outfitted with the following ordnance:

  • 12 x HVAR rockets
  • 1 x F5W torpedo

Defensive armament

Main article: MG 151/20 (20 mm)

The M.B.175T is defended by:

  • 1 x 20 mm MG 151/20 cannon, dorsal turret (250 rpg)

Pros and cons

Pros:

  • Has air brakes
  • Quite manoeuvrable for its size
  • 12 x HVAR rockets as basic payload
  • Armed with two powerful 20 mm MG 151 with a large ammo pool for each
  • One 20 mm MG 151/20 defensive turret to easily deal with enemies in its shooting range

Cons:

  • MG 151/20 is mounted in the wings far off the fuselage, requires adjustment of convergence for accurate hits on enemy
  • Turret is only good for enemies above the aircraft; large blindside due to plane's twin rudders
  • Flaps have a rather low speed limit before they tear off
  • Gunner is exposed
  • Does not have a ventral gunner, making it vulnerable to attacks from under
